TASKS
Assisting with Publishing Clients
- Maintain knowledge of client products. For publishers confirm which books or magazines are available by territory. For educational platforms understand how they operate, the services offered and how to effectively demo their software to companies.
- Maintain knowledge of all client brochures and marketing materials and as required and practical, create local language marketing materials.
- Help track the percentage the company retains from sales of client products.
- As required request print and PDF samples of client products and web demo passwords and update as appropriate on interest in their products.
Industry and Territory Knowledge
- Gain understanding of software and copyright licensing agreements and deal structures.
- Research your territory’s leading children’s, educational and ELT (English Language Teaching) publishers and distributors and as required magazine publishers, learning institutions and related companies/non-publishing companies requiring content.
- Identify most popular material in the territory and the material clients require.
- Decide territory potential for products by researching market trends, including book print runs, cover prices, market growth/decline etc.
- Research market conditions, including all socio-economic and educational factors, birth rates, GDP, English learning popularity etc.
Administrative Duties and Knowledge
- Ensure familiarity with company CRM (Customer Relationship Management) system, Gmail/Google Drive and folder structure/location of files and information in Google Drive.
- Enter all client details and marketing activities contemporaneously in CRM system.
- Download and upload client samples into Google Drive folders.
- Update all spreadsheets as required.
Translation
- Translate emails and correspondence.
- Provide details of heads of contract terms in territory language.
- Provide details of products and marketing materials in territory language.
Sales and Negotiation
- Identify best person to contact at companies targeted (i.e. rights manager, publisher, managing director).
- Contact companies identified as suitable for client products by phone and email.
- Explain products and provide full product information (i.e. catalogues, links to PDF samples, print samples).
- Follow up interest in products, tracking all actions in CRM and setting deadlines for decisions about licensing products.
- Create and maintain deal/revenue projections using CRM and excel spreadsheets.
- Negotiate fees and as required help with negotiating contract terms to expedite reaching agreement.
